Pnlip Gene Summary [Mouse]

Enables retinyl-palmitate esterase activity and triacylglycerol lipase activity. Involved in retinoid metabolic process. Acts upstream of or within intestinal cholesterol absorption. Predicted to be active in extracellular space. Is expressed in pons and pons mantle layer. Orthologous to human PNLIP (pancreatic lipase). [provided by Alliance of Genome Resources, Apr 2025]
